A Rhesus monkey relaxes on a branch overlooking the Silver river in Silver Springs, Fl on Sunday May 22, 2004. The monkeys have been a curiosity and attraction along the river and eastern Marion County since their descendants escaped from an attraction at Silver Springs in the 1930's. Throughout the years they have been the subject of studies, fear and legislation but today they are simply an interesting attraction along the natural and unspoiled river that runs through Silver River State Park.
The ancestors of today’s primates were purchased from a traveling circus and introduced at the attraction some 70 years ago.
Ever since they have existed along the banks of the Silver River as extras on the park’s jungle-themed stage.
